Whipped Cream Frosting

Whipped Cream Frosting so fluffy and sweet. Perfect for a cake or cupcakes.

Servings: 5 cups

Ingredients

  • 1 – 8 ounce package cream cheese softened
  • 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ract
  • 1/2 teaspoon almond extract
  • 1/2 cup of granulated sugar
  • 2 cups heavy whipping cream

Instructions

  • In your standing mixer, with whisk attachment, combine the cream cheese, sugar and extracts until creamy, scrape the bottom and sides of the bowl a couple of times, to make sure it’s all incorporated.
  • Turn it on again and slowly pour in the cream.
  • Beat until frosting forms peaks, much like a whipped cream does.
  • I have found that if my stainless steel bowl of my mixer and whisk attachment are cold it peaks better.
